What is RPG software?

RPG software refers to programs developed using the RPG (Report Program Generator) language, primarily used for business applications on IBM midrange systems like AS/400 and iSeries. Developers working with RPG software often need knowledge of legacy coding, database integration, and may use tools like IBM Rational Developer for coding and debugging.
